Novel autosomal recessive progressive hyperpigmentation syndrome.

Summary
Researchers identified a new progressive hyperpigmentation syndrome in Iraqi siblings. This rare genetic disorder causes widespread skin darkening, hair loss, and nail dystrophy, suggesting autosomal recessive inheritance.

Background:
- A novel progressive hyperpigmentation syndrome was observed in a family of Iraqi origin.
- Three siblings presented with a distinct set of clinical manifestations.
Observation:
- Generalized, progressive hyperpigmentation starting in infancy, affecting palms, soles, and face (sparing cheeks).
- Associated symptoms included photosensitive skin, itchy skin, hair loss, nail dystrophy, and myopia.
- Normal sweat gland function was noted despite the hyperpigmentation.
Findings:
- Microscopic examination revealed pigment incontinence and unique melanosome structures (compound melanosomes, fibrillar bodies).
- The pattern of inheritance in affected siblings from a consanguineous union suggests autosomal recessive transmission.
- This distinct combination of clinical and microscopic findings has not been previously reported.
Implications:
- This case expands the spectrum of known genetic hyperpigmentation disorders.
- Further research is needed to elucidate the specific gene defect and molecular mechanisms.
- Understanding this syndrome may offer insights into pigmentary pathways and related conditions.
